Abstract:

The remarkable importance of electrode materials in energy, industrial processes,sustainability and diabetes monitoring has captivated scientists to improve advancenanostructured materials for the benefit of life across the globe. Glucose sensors have beenwidely developed due to their wide applications, especially in diabetes diagnosis.Electrochemical enzymatic glucose sensors are generally applied in daily life for glucosemonitoring and commercially successful as glucose-meters because they display highreliability, excellent selectivity, and can be handled under physiological pH conditions.However, because of some disadvantages of enzymes, such as high cost and poor stability,non-enzymatic glucose sensors have attracted increasing research interest in recent yearsbecause of their low high stability, cost, low detection limit, and prompt response.Additionally, the growth of nanotechnology has also presented new opportunities to designnanostructured sensors for glucose sensing applications. With distinguished advantages,metals and metals oxides have garnered broad effort in the development of cost effectiveelectrodes with high sensitivity, stability, and quick response for the detection of glucose byelectrochemical oxidation. Therefore, various non-enzymatic glucose electrodes based ondifferent metals and metals oxides such as Co۳O۴, CuO/Cu۲O, ZnO, NiO, MnO۲, etc. andtheir nanocomposites have been reported in literature.
